Type
ORACLE
Validation date
2024-06-21 12:45: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01659,
    "usd": 0.01772
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001DEEC74E3B059AB32E4E1FD9DE289CBF0B52EFD3C595FE9487BFEC240F891DCC9

Previous signature

30EFF1C32D2A35249ADC62188450D42D4DCDFB02836FD20B10219A3E0FE64627A0CC0F7DD9A9C271DFC398F9576514C2FEDBFE1B4439D059A460293E3B1DDA0F

Origin signature

3045022100B118992F8D18A73261E8C5DEBE79B08B8A416E583E5A2C85650F080EE18C97CA02204FCB4B70767DFED5FCF7AD3DE2AE1E1C80225EEA945EAA86CB2F53FD24A9691C

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

00FF66EF857258F6EA49AD4E7414D338F12A7D5C981239316FBE77042CFFB858F2

Coordinator signature

9D9E062D8CFC4DD3840AEA649902C48E4C7193A05F684082D458CBADD059B3AE5B886E39D29DB138ABA96B0B38A25A280D891DAB23CF9F1E618E6BC77529D80C

Validator #1 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#1 signature

B3F9FACCE89D94DA020D5F0EA220F3C2C3B78FA8EAB352D15C8CC42808A44DF468C31F8A74D353FF0F97AB224601CA6B5FE9C7D5F15210246A085C96AEB1260F

Validator #2 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#2 signature

6F448C0A84496DEBC4C3CF60B8680A82224802D212E4689010AEF78BCE379981AB7E7AACF0408C08895C7818712A2DB94048E46BEE826E978CE4934432BC8405